Quote
KMfan2
Hello.
I posted this bug somewhere but i can't find it. Scroll on KM beta 3 does not work on www.bet365.com (a betting site). It works on every other site, but not on that one. On KM beta 4 and RC it works. But i don't like new ones, Beta 3 is best for me. Some help please.
Thanks !
Quote
guenter
We are at RC 2 by now. And have an update. http://kmeleon.sf.net/files/kmrc2u1.zip
You can try whether newer kplugin or exe help.
You can also try to get a change of foccus by clicking inside the page on the scrollbar for example. That works around it IMHO.
Greetings to Romania from Germany
Quote
KMfan2
Quote
guenter
We are at RC 2 by now. And have an update. http://kmeleon.sf.net/files/kmrc2u1.zip
You can try whether newer kplugin or exe help.
You can also try to get a change of foccus by clicking inside the page on the scrollbar for example. That works around it IMHO.
Greetings to Romania from Germany
Grüße aus Rumänien !
I tried RC 2 and RC 1. I don't like them. I feel like they are bloated, some pages do not load fast and they look like Firefox more and more. I know KM is made from Adam's rib but it had something that was his, some personality.
Something else that i do not like is the left bar on gogle search:
I prefer old vs new:
Quote
Dorian
One setting
general.useragent.compatMode.firefox
I'm getting remorse now to have set this to true.
Someone made a macro for it, I'll add it in the final release.
Quote
KMfan2
Quote
Dorian
One setting
general.useragent.compatMode.firefox
I'm getting remorse now to have set this to true.
Someone made a macro for it, I'll add it in the final release.
OK. So, making this setting on KM 74 beta 3 makes scrolling working on that site, but the interface is like the one i do not like. How can i keep the old interface (the one that has left bar options) and make that site scroll working?
Quote
KMfan2
Grüße aus Rumänien !
I tried RC 2 and RC 1. I don't like them. I feel like they are bloated, some pages do not load fast and they look like Firefox more and more
# K-Meleon Macros (http://kmeleon.sourceforge.net/wiki/index.php?id=MacroLanguage2) # # ---------- xpinstallext.kmm # ---------- Switch for addon xpi intstall to KM ---------------- # # Dependencies : main.kmm # Resources : # Preferences : "kmeleon.install_firefox_extension" # Author : JamesD # Version : 0.3 2014-09-03 # ------------------------------------------------------------------------- _xpinstallext_perfcheck { $_xpinstallext_PStatus = getpref(BOOL, "kmeleon.install_firefox_extension"); $_xpinstallext_PStatus ? 0 : setpref(BOOL, "kmeleon.install_firefox_extension", false) ; } _xpinstallext_toggle { menuchecked=getpref( BOOL , "kmeleon.install_firefox_extension" )==true; togglepref(BOOL, "kmeleon.install_firefox_extension") ; } _xpinstallext_BuildMenu { setmenu("&Edit", macro, _("Set FireFox extension install"), _xpinstallext_toggle, -1); } $OnStartup=$OnStartup."_xpinstallext_perfcheck;"; $OnInit=$OnInit."_xpinstallext_BuildMenu;"; # ------------------------------------------------------------------------- $macroModules=$macroModules."xpinstallext;";
Quote
KMfan2
Quote
Dorian
One setting: general.useragent.compatMode.firefox
I'm getting remorse now to have set this to true.
Someone made a macro for it, I'll add it in the final release.
OK. So, making this setting on KM 74 beta 3 makes scrolling working on that site, but the interface is like the one i do not like. How can i keep the old interface (the one that has left bar options) and make that site scroll working?
Quote
siria
Quote
KMfan2
Quote
Dorian
One setting: general.useragent.compatMode.firefox
I'm getting remorse now to have set this to true.
Someone made a macro for it, I'll add it in the final release.
OK. So, making this setting on KM 74 beta 3 makes scrolling working on that site, but the interface is like the one i do not like. How can i keep the old interface (the one that has left bar options) and make that site scroll working?
But do you still not see??
- Beta3 has that "fake Firefox name tag" by default on "false".
"False" receives from the server the "good KM" page look.
- Beta3 with "fake Firefox name tag" on "true", receives from the server the "bad Firefox" page look.
- RC has that "fake Firefox name tag" by default on "true".
With "true" it receives from the server the "bad Firefox" page look.
Exactly the same as beta3 with "true".
Now, where could the solution be...? :cool:
Quote
KMfan2
OK. Once more: I m using latest KM 74 RC 2. If i set general.useragent.compatMode.firefox to True i can scroll on bet365.com. If i set it to False i cannot. Is there a way to set it to False and scroll on bet365.com?
Quote
guenter
No.
Quote
adodupan
The gestures bug is still present in both all K-Meleon 74 versions and both K-Meleon 1.8.0 Dev Builds.
When Gestures is enabled the Scroll Bar does not work correctly, The Scroll Bar does not go up and down if you try to drag it up and down.
Scrolling works when you click under or over the Scroll Bar.
$_ffmode_pref = "general.useragent.compatMode.firefox"; _UAgent_FFMode{ macroinfo=_("Firefox compatibility mode"); menuchecked=getpref(BOOL, $_ffmode_pref); togglepref(BOOL,$_ffmode_pref); } # ----- PRIVATE _UAgent_BuildMenu{ # tools menu setmenu("Misc","macro",_("Firefox compatibility mode"),_UAgent_FFMode); } $OnInit=$OnInit."_UAgent_BuildMenu;"; # ------------------------------------------------------------------------------------------------------------------ $macroModules=$macroModules."UAgent;";
# K-Meleon Macros (http://kmeleon.sourceforge.net/wiki/index.php?id=MacroLanguage) # # useragent ------------------------------------------------------------ # # Dependencies : main.kmm # Resources : - # Preferences : # # -------------------------------------------------------------------------------- $useragentprf="kmeleon.privacy.useragent"; New_UserAgent{ macroinfo=_("Enter New UserAgent"); $New_UserAgent_String=prompt(_("Enter the User Agent string:"),_(" UserAgent [String]"),getclipboard()); if(length($New_UserAgent_String)>0){ $New_UserAgent_Name=prompt(_("Enter the User Agent Name:Ex ( Firfox30 )"),_("User Agent[Name]"),substr($New_UserAgent_String,index($New_UserAgent_String,")")+1)); } $New_UserAgent_Name == ""? 0:&UserAgent_Counter; } UserAgent_Counter{ $_i=1;$_SI=0 ; while($_i>0){ $_udata=getpref(STRING,$useragentprf.$_i.".name"); $_SI= $_udata==""?$_i:0; $_i= $_SI >0? 0:$_i+1; } setpref(STRING,$useragentprf.$_SI.".name",$New_UserAgent_Name); setpref(STRING,$useragentprf.$_SI.".string",$New_UserAgent_String); setpref(STRING,$useragentprf.$_SI.".sites",""); $_Count=getpref(INT,$useragentprf.".Count"); setpref(INT,$useragentprf.".Count",$_Count+1); setmenu("&User Agent",macro,$New_UserAgent_Name,"useragent_Add(".$_SI.")"); } UserAgent_find{ macroinfo=_("Search for New User Agent"); $_find_UAgent="http://www.useragentstring.com/pages/useragentstring.php"; $_UAgent_State="http://www.mybrowserinfo.com"; $_UAgent_go= $ARG=="State"?$_UAgent_State:$_find_UAgent; opentab($_UAgent_go); } useragent_Menu{ setmenu(PrivacySecurity,popup,"&User Agent"); setmenu("&User Agent",macro,"Add New",New_UserAgent); setmenu("&User Agent",macro,"Seach for UAgent","UserAgent_find()"); setmenu("&User Agent",macro,"My UserAgent ","UserAgent_find(State)"); setmenu("&User Agent",separator,-1); $_i=1; $_uadata=""; while($_i>0){ $_uadata=getpref(STRING,$useragentprf.$_i.".name"); $_uadata==""?0:setmenu("&User Agent",macro,$_uadata,"useragent_Add(".$_i.")"); if($_uadata==""){ setpref(INT,$useragentprf.".Count",$_i-1); $_i=0; }else{ $_i=$_i+1; } } } useragent_Add{ macroinfo="Set User Agent for the current web page"; menugrayed=(index(getpref(STRING,$useragentprf.$ARG.".sites"),hostname($URL))!=-1); setcheck("useragent_Add2",(index(getpref(STRING,$useragentprf.$ARG.".sites"),hostname($URL))!=-1)); $PageHost=hostname($URL); &useragent_Add2; } useragent_Add2{ $UASites=getpref(STRING,$useragentprf.$ARG.".sites"); $cuntlist=getpref(INT,$useragentprf.".Count"); $_i=1; $_uadata=""; while($_i>0){ $SitesList=getpref(STRING,$useragentprf.$_i.".sites"); if((index($SitesList,$PageHost)==-1) and ($ARG==$_i)){ setpref(STRING,$useragentprf.$_i.".sites",$UASites.$PageHost.";"); }else{ if((index($SitesList,$PageHost)!=-1) and ($ARG!=$_i)){ $NewSitesList=sub($PageHost.";","",$SitesList); setpref(STRING,$useragentprf.$_i.".sites",$NewSitesList); } } $_i=($_i > $cuntlist)?0:$_i+1; } } $OnInit=$OnInit."useragent_Menu;"; $macroModules=$macroModules."useragent;";
Quote
guenter
# Maybe try whether on of these two UAS macros work with the other version You want.
Quote
KMfan2
Quote
guenter
# Maybe try whether on of these two UAS macros work with the other version You want.
Thanks !
Fisrt macro works and tgogles between firefox compatibility mode.
The second one does not find My useragent and does not find Useragent because you added one extra ";" at the end of the lines.
And the option "Set User Agent for the current web page" doesn't appear.
Quote
KMfan2
I will use first macro because the second one doesn't work. Thanks!
Quote
siria
Is there still no UA-possibility of any kind even in the final version?
If so, why? Does the old macro not work anymore?